Business. Shenke Slide Bearing Corp designs, produces, and sells slide bearings and related industrial components, primarily serving infrastructure and heavy machinery markets.

Classification. The company is classified under the Industrial Machinery & Equipment industry within the Industrial Goods business sector, with a confidence level of 0.92 based on verified market data.

Shenke Slide Bearing Corp maintains a conservative capital structure with a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.19, indicating limited leverage and a strong equity base. The company's liquidity position is characterized as medium risk, with a current ratio of 1.92, suggesting it can cover short-term obligations but with limited buffer. Free cash flow of 20.81 million CNY supports operational flexibility, though the price-to-earnings ratio of 590.99 and price-to-book of 7.18 suggest a premium valuation relative to earnings and book value. Profitability metrics reveal a return on equity (ROE) of 1.22% and return on assets (ROA) of 0.78%, both significantly below the industry median for industrial machinery firms, which typically exceed 5% ROE and 3% ROA. Gross profit of 73.30 million CNY on 312.23 million CNY in revenue yields a 23.47% margin, but operating income of 5.98 million CNY reflects a 1.92% margin, indicating high operating costs relative to revenue. The company's revenue is concentrated in a single business segment, with no disclosed geographic diversification in the latest financials. This lack of segmentation data limits visibility into regional exposure, though the company's primary markets are inferred to be domestic Chinese infrastructure and heavy machinery sectors. Growth trajectory appears muted, with no disclosed revenue growth in the latest period. The company reported 312.23 million CNY in revenue, with a net income of 5.16 million CNY. Analyst estimates for the current fiscal year align closely with reported revenue, suggesting limited upside in the near term. Capital expenditures of -5.81 million CNY indicate asset disposals or maintenance, but no significant investment in expansion. Risk factors include a negative net cash position after subtracting total debt, which could constrain flexibility in capital allocation. Dilution risk is assessed as low, with no recent share issuance and no material dilution potential in the next 12 months. The company's liquidity risk is moderate, supported by a current ratio of 1.92, but the high price-to-earnings ratio suggests valuation sensitivity to earnings volatility. Recent filings and transcripts show no material changes in business strategy or operational performance. The company's 10-K filing highlights ongoing focus on cost control and product innovation, but no new market entries or major contracts were disclosed in the latest period.
